(Erodium laciniatum)
Erodium laciniatum is a possible native species in the islands. It is an annual plant with lower leaves that have 3-5 elliptical or obovate lobes, irregularly toothed and the superior pinnatifid or pinnatisectas, with deep lobes, incised-toothed or toothed. The inflorescence has 2 welded, glabrous and brown bracts. The mericarpos have glandular foveolas and lack infrafoveolar groove, measuring the face of 50-70 mm. It is known as " brad chopped ".
